What is the population of Gardere, LA?
Gardere, LA has a population of 452,938 people, located in East Baton Rouge Parish, Louisiana.
What is the median household income in Gardere?
The median household income in Gardere, LA is $63,071 per year. The poverty rate is 19.6%.
What is the median home value in Gardere?
The median home value in Gardere, LA is $248,800. Median rent is $1,147/month.
What are the top health concerns in Gardere?
The top health indicators in Gardere include Short Sleep Duration (41.9%), High Blood Pressure (40.3%), Obesity (35.3%). Data from CDC PLACES.
What is the median age in Gardere?
The median age in Gardere, LA is 34.1 years. 38.5% of residents have a bachelor's degree or higher.

Data Sources

All data on this page comes from official U.S. government sources. Population and economic data from the Census Bureau American Community Survey (2022 5-year estimates). Health data from the CDC PLACES program (2023). Hospital ratings from CMS Hospital Compare (2024). Data is county-level (East Baton Rouge Parish) as the smallest consistent geographic unit across all sources.
